Analysis

Nigeria recorded 118.72 for other vegetables, fresh n.e.c. — producer price index in 2025.

The figure is up 3.4% on the previous year and up 19.1% over ten years.

Over the whole period, other vegetables, fresh n.e.c. — producer price index in Nigeria peaked at 121.3 in 2012 and was at its lowest, 3.37, in 1991.

That places Nigeria 66th out of 121 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Other vegetables, fresh n.e.c. — Producer Price Index in Nigeria, year by year

Annual values for Other vegetables, fresh n.e.c. — Producer Price Index (2014-2016 = 100) in Nigeria, 1991 to 2025.
Year Value Change
1991 3.37
1992 4.93 +46.3%
1993 7.79 +58.0%
1994 13.37 +71.6%
1995 20.03 +49.8%
1996 23.35 +16.6%
1997 28.43 +21.8%
1998 29.33 +3.2%
1999 31.93 +8.9%
2000 33.57 +5.1%
2001 44.6 +32.9%
2002 52.07 +16.7%
2003 46.73 -10.3%
2004 53.82 +15.2%
2005 65.17 +21.1%
2006 71.43 +9.6%
2007 67.69 -5.2%
2008 70.72 +4.5%
2009 37.79 -46.6%
2010 110.18 +191.6%
2011 114.15 +3.6%
2012 121.3 +6.3%
2013 116.12 -4.3%
2014 118.39 +2.0%
2015 99.69 -15.8%
2016 81.92 -17.8%
2017 73.06 -10.8%
2018 76.92 +5.3%
2019 82.81 +7.7%
2020 89.07 +7.6%
2021 92.92 +4.3%
2022 106.1 +14.2%
2023 117.53 +10.8%
2024 114.87 -2.3%
2025 118.72 +3.4%

This sub-domain contains data on agriculture producer prices and the producer price index. Agriculture producer prices are prices received by farmers for primary crops, live animals and livestock primary products as collected at the point of initial sale (prices paid at the farm gate). Annual data are provided from 1991 (while mothly data start in January 2010) for 180 countries and 212 products. The producer price index is the index of agricultural producer prices that measures the average annual change over time in the selling prices received by farmers (prices at the farm gate or at the first point of sale). The three categories of producer price index available in FAOSTAT comprise: single-item price index, commodity group index and the agriculture producer price index.
